Core Insights - SM Energy Company has published updated environmental, social, and governance (ESG) materials, showcasing its commitment to sustainability and safety [1][2] Group 1: ESG Publications - The updated publications include a letter from the CEO, performance highlights for 2023, the 2024 Corporate Sustainability Report, the 2024 Sustainability Accounting Standards Board Report, and the 2024 Task Force on Climate-related Disclosures framework [1] - The performance metrics for 2023 indicate superior safety performance with Total Recordable Incident Rate (TRIR) at 0.20, Lost Time Incident Rate (LTIR) at 0.00, and Days Away, Restricted or Transferred (DART) incidents at 0.04 per 200,000 man-hours [1] - The company has met its 2023 emissions targets for greenhouse gas (GHG) intensity, methane intensity, and flaring, and is on track to meet its 2030 targets [1] Group 2: Water and Employee Engagement - SM Energy has improved its water metrics by significantly increasing the recycling of produced water and reducing freshwater intensity [1] - An employee engagement survey showed high scores for senior leadership in fostering a culture of health and safety, commitment to responsible operations, and trust in executive leadership [1] Group 3: Company Overview - SM Energy is an independent energy company focused on the acquisition, exploration, development, and production of crude oil, natural gas, and natural gas liquids (NGLs) primarily in Texas and Utah [2]
